Biliary tract surgical procedures are essential interventions aimed at addressing disorders related to the biliary system, which includes the liver, gallbladder, and bile ducts. These procedures are often necessitated by conditions such as gallstones, tumors, or strictures that interfere with bile flow, leading to pain, jaundice, or even infections. Cholecystectomy, the surgical removal of the gallbladder, is one of the most common biliary procedures, typically performed laparoscopically to minimize recovery time and surgical trauma. During this operation, the surgeon accesses the gallbladder through small incisions in the abdomen, using a camera and special instruments to detach the organ from its attachments and remove it. Another significant procedure is the common bile duct exploration, which is performed to remove stones lodged in the duct that cannot pass through the digestive system naturally. It may involve an endoscopic approach, wherein instruments are guided through the digestive tract to the bile duct, or a surgical approach if the anatomy requires direct access. More invasive surgical interventions, such as Whipple surgery, are necessary for treating pancreatic cancer that has spread to the biliary tract, involving the removal of parts of the pancreas, duodenum, gallbladder, and bile ducts, necessitating a complex reconstruction of the digestive system. Hepaticoduodenostomy and hepaticojejunostomy are reconstructive surgeries often needed after bile duct resections or injuries, where a connection is created between the liver's bile ducts and the small intestine to restore bile flow. Postoperative complications can arise from these procedures, such as infections, bile leaks, and pancreatitis, making careful monitoring essential. Besides the traditional surgical approaches, percutaneous techniques have gained popularity, involving needle access to the biliary system under imaging guidance to relieve obstructions or drain bile collections, offering a less invasive alternative in certain cases. The choice of procedure usually depends on the underlying pathology, patient health status, and the need for further interventions, with considerations made for the potential benefits versus the risks involved. Comprehensive preoperative assessments, including imaging studies such as ultrasound, CT scans, or MRIs, play a crucial role in planning the surgical approach and anticipating complications. Additionally, advancements in technology and surgical techniques, including robotic-assisted surgeries, have enhanced precision and outcomes in biliary tract surgeries. Recovery from these procedures can vary, typically involving hospital stays ranging from a day to several days, followed by gradual return to normal activities, while postoperative care focuses on managing symptoms and preventing complications. Regular follow-ups are necessary to monitor for any late-onset issues and to ensure the proper functioning of the biliary system post-surgery, emphasizing the importance of a collaborative approach involving surgeons, gastroenterologists, and primary care providers in the comprehensive management of biliary tract disorders.
